The League of Women Voters of San Francisco is a nonpartisan political nonprofit that encourages informed and active participation in government.
We are currently looking for a Development Associate volunteer to assist our Vice President of Development to maintain connections with donors and apply for grants to power our important work empowering voters and defending democracy. This is a leadership-in-training role that can eventually lead to a board seat as Vice President or Co-Vice President of Development.
Helpful skills a volunteer might have include:
- Fundraising experience
- Customer (or donor / member) management experience (such as through Salesforce)
- Grantwriting
- Event planning
